Surah Al-Insan 76:2 — translation and meaning

الإنسان · Verse 2 / 31 · Page 578

إِنَّا خَلَقْنَا الْإِنسَانَ مِن نُّطْفَةٍ أَمْشَاجٍ نَّبْتَلِيهِ فَجَعَلْنَاهُ سَمِيعًا بَصِيرًا

Transliteration

Innaa khalaqnal insaana min nutfatin amshaajin nabta leehi faja'alnaahu samee'am baseeraa

Translation

Indeed, We created man from a sperm-drop mixture that We may try him; and We made him hearing and seeing.

Verse interpretation (Tafsir)

I created man from a drop that was a mixture of the liquid of a man and a woman, to test him with the impositions I placed on him. I made him hearing and seeing to carry out the laws I imposed on him.

Source: Al-Mukhtasar Tafsir — Tafsir Center for Quranic Studies.
